Abstract
► Analysis of active TEs in maize have contributed significantly to our understanding of the ways in which TE silencing can be initiated. ► Rearrangements of TEs can result in the production of RNA silencing triggers that that act in trans to cause heritable epigenetic silencing of otherwise active elements. ► TE silencing is a carefully choreographed process that involves distinct epigenetic programs operating in distinct tissues. ► Somatic tissues may be used by plants to gather information concerning potentially dangerous TEs in the genome.
